Preparing for Surgical procedure



Before your cataract surgical treatment, it is very important to regularly comply with the instructions given by your doctor.

Among the most vital action in planning for surgical procedure is to quit taking any kind of drugs that might interfere with the treatment. Your doctor will offer you with a listing of medications to avoid, such as blood thinners or aspirin.

In addition, you must schedule somebody to drive you to and from the surgery center, as you won't be able to drive promptly after the procedure.




It's also vital to quick for a certain period of time before the surgical procedure to ensure your stomach is empty. Your medical professional will certainly give certain instructions regarding the fasting duration.

Immediate Post-Surgery Treatment



To ensure a smooth recuperation after cataract surgery, it is necessary to adhere to the prompt post-surgery care directions given by your medical professional. These instructions are created to advertise healing and lessen the danger of difficulties.

Instantly after your surgical treatment, your eye may be covered with a protective shield or patch. It's important to maintain this shield in place as directed, as it helps safeguard your eye from unintentional bumps or scrapes.

Your physician may additionally suggest eye declines to stop infection and minimize swelling. It's vital to use these decreases as instructed to make sure proper recovery.

Long-Term Recuperation Tips



Throughout the long-term healing period, you need to continue to follow your doctor's directions to make certain an effective healing process after cataract surgical treatment. It is very important to take any type of proposed medicines as directed, such as eye declines or dental medicines, to avoid infection and promote healing.

It's suggested to wear sunglasses when going outside to secure your eyes from bright sunshine or extreme wind.

Make sure to attend all scheduled follow-up appointments with your doctor to check your progress and deal with any kind of problems. Keep in mind to be person and provide yourself time to fully recoup, as it may take a couple of weeks or months for your vision to maintain.
